Institutional Learning Goals and Outcomes
The goal of 今日吃瓜 Saint Mary鈥檚 University鈥檚 assessment program is to inform program improvement that will lead, ultimately, to a stronger student experience and enhanced student learning. Thus, 今日吃瓜 Saint Mary鈥檚 University has defined Institutional Learning Goals and Outcomes to achieve such continuous improvement. Listed are the four institutional learning goals (ILG) for the 今日吃瓜. You will also learn of the institutional outcomes associated with each ILG by exploring the separate webpages for undergraduate and graduate learning outcomes.
(ILG #1) Disciplinary Expert
今日吃瓜 graduates will demonstrate the knowledge, skills and dispositions required of their chosen discipline.
(ILG #2) Complex Thinker
今日吃瓜 graduates will be able to apply investigation, critical thinking, and analytic and decision-making skills to identify and solve problems effectively.
(ILG #3) Clear Communicator
今日吃瓜 graduates will be able to effectively convey ideas, opinions, and facts in written and oral form.
(ILG #4) 鈥淒ear Neighbor鈥
今日吃瓜 graduates are prepared to ethically live, work, serve and lead within diverse local, national, and global communities.
